YFD responds to house fire on Second Avenue

UPDATE (5:12 PM): According to YFD, they were dispatched to the house fire at around 3:45 p.m. after receiving reports of smoke and flames inside the home.

When crews arrived, YFD says they found smoke and flames actively burning inside the attic.

No injuries were reported and the fire was contained inside the home, YPD says.

A family of five, two adults and three children, were displaced as a result of the fire, prompting YFD to contact the Red Cross.

While the home was not a total loss, YFD says the cause of the fire remains under investigation.

YUMA, Ariz. (KYMA, KECY) - The Yuma Fire Department (YFD) is on scene battling a house fire Sunday afternoon.

According to a reporter on scene, the fire is happening in the area of Second Avenue and Eighth Street, near Roxaboxen Park.

Our reporter says there are four fire engines and one ambulance on scene, and says Eighth Street is closed from Orange and First Avenue as well as Second Avenue is closed from Eighth to Seventh Street.

Our reporter says the fire is still active, and KYMA will keep you updated on this developing story.
